CVE-2023-28708 · cross-distro fix matrix

CVE-2023-28708: When using the RemoteIpFilter with requests received from a reverse proxy via HTTP that include the X-Forwarded-Proto header set to https, session cookies created by Apache Tomcat 11.0.0-M1 to 11.0.0.-M2, 10.1.0-M1 to 10.1.5, 9.0.0-M1 to 9.0.71 and 8.5.0 to 8.5.85 did not include the secure at

Affects 3 Linux releases across 5 (distro × package) combinations.

Fix per ecosystem

Each block below is a distro release where CVE-2023-28708 has a known fix. Run the listed command on that distro to remediate.

Debian bullseye

Source: Debian Security Tracker

  • tomcat9→ fixed in9.0.43-2~deb11u6urgency: not yet assigned
    s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ade -y tomcat9

Debian bookworm

Source: Debian Security Tracker

  • tomcat10→ fixed in10.1.6-1urgency: not yet assigned
    s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ade -y tomcat10
  • tomcat9→ fixed in9.0.70-2urgency: not yet assigned
    s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ade -y tomcat9

Debian trixie

Source: Debian Security Tracker

  • tomcat10→ fixed in10.1.6-1urgency: not yet assigned
    s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ade -y tomcat10
  • tomcat9→ fixed in9.0.70-2urgency: not yet assigned
    sudo apt-get install --only-upgrade -y tomcat9
